Sunken Boat Removal in Claymont, DE

The Delaware River doesn't care what's tied off along its banks when the water rises. This Four Winns had been secured to a private dock for years, mostly forgotten after the outboard started giving the owner trouble and repairs kept getting pushed off. When a spring storm pushed the river up higher than usual, the boat took on water faster than the bilge pump could handle and settled against the dock pilings overnight. By morning it was sitting low with the bow barely above the surface. Access was the problem here, the dock itself had narrow decking that couldn't support our equipment, so we worked the recovery from a small work boat instead, running straps under the hull before winching it up onto a waiting trailer on the bank. Once it was out and drained, the interior damage from sitting swamped for hours made it a lost cause. It went to the recycler as scrap, and the dock's clear for whatever comes next.
